German business confidence unexpectedly rose in May, breaking a string of declines attributed to the Iran war’s disruption of energy markets. The improvement offers cautious optimism that Europe’s largest economy may be proving more resilient than earlier feared.

This advance interrupted a series of successive drops that had been linked to the ongoing Iran war and its impact on energy markets. The improvement comes as a surprise to many observers, suggesting that the economic shock from higher energy costs and geopolitical uncertainty may not be as severe as initially anticipated. While the precise index reading was not specified, the direction of change points to a potential stabilization of business sentiment. The data was released amid ongoing volatility in global energy prices, which have been disrupted by the conflict. The German economy, heavily reliant on energy imports, had been widely expected to face headwinds from the crisis. The unexpected rise in business confidence could indicate that companies are adapting to the new energy landscape or that other factors, such as robust domestic demand, are offsetting some of the negative effects. Economists had been forecasting a further decline, making the reported improvement a notable deviation from expectations. The break in the downward trend suggests that business expectations may be stabilizing, though it is too early to confirm a lasting recovery. The Iran war continues to cause disruptions in energy markets, and the risk of further price spikes remains. However, the unexpected improvement could reflect a degree of optimism among firms that energy shortages might be manageable or that alternative supply routes are being secured. The broader implications for the eurozone are significant, as Germany is the bloc’s largest economy. If German business morale can hold up, it may provide a buffer against recession fears that have been amplified by the conflict. Sectors directly exposed to energy costs, such as manufacturing and chemicals, would likely be watching the trend closely. From an investment perspective, the unexpected improvement in German business morale may inject a note of caution into overly bearish market narratives about the eurozone. However, no firm conclusions should be drawn from a single data point. The energy market disruption from the Iran war remains a serious risk factor that could weigh on industrial activity and consumer spending in the coming months. Investors might consider monitoring subsequent readings to gauge whether the uptick is a temporary reprieve or the start of a more sustained recovery. The cautious optimism reflected in the report could support sentiment toward German equities and the euro, but the geopolitical backdrop demands continued vigilance. Any escalation of the conflict or further energy supply disruptions would likely reverse the gain.
